The= only thing I would suggest is to change in future the default value of net.inet6.icmp6.errppslimit to 200. It will be the same value as defaults for net.inet.icmp.icmplim. In my case it was required to silence spurious warnings on two web servers and BGP router.

The = value 100 of tunable `net.inet6.icmp6.errppslimit` dates back to 2000, = the first time it was introduced [1].

I do not find any RFCs that has recommendation = value for it. RFC 4443 section 2.4 (f) [2] has an example default of 10 = that
is much smaller ( for small/mid-size devices = ).

I expect the default value = of net.inet6.icmp6.errppslimit will stay 100 for much longer = time  ;)
